Pregunta: Should parents take their children to see wild animals?

Absolutely, parents should consider taking their children to see wild animals. It's an invaluable educational experience that provides insights into wildlife and ecosystems. Observing animals in their natural settings can foster a deeper appreciation and respect for nature. Moreover, such experiences can ignite a child's interest in biology or conservation, potentially shaping their future aspirations. Additionally, these outings offer families the opportunity to bond and create cherished memories.

I believe there are significant drawbacks to taking children to see wild animals. One major concern is the potential disturbance to animals in their natural habitats, which can be detrimental to their well-being. Safety is another issue, as interactions between children and wild animals can pose risks. Furthermore, not all wildlife parks adhere to ethical standards in animal treatment. Fortunately, there are alternative educational resources, such as documentaries, that can provide valuable insights into wildlife without these risks.

Whether parents should take their children to see wild animals depends on various considerations. The child's age and maturity level are crucial factors in determining if they can handle such an experience responsibly. It's essential to select wildlife parks or reserves that adhere to high ethical standards and prioritize animal welfare. Evaluating the educational benefits of the visit against potential risks is important. Ensuring that the experience is both safe and respectful to the animals is paramount. Striking a balance between providing real-life exposure and fostering conservation awareness is essential for a meaningful experience.
